Vanilla Scent Cuts Ice In POP Award

Retail media specialist Bezier has been nominated for three British P-O-P (Point of Purchase) Awards, one of which being for its vanilla scented dump bin for Coca-Cola Enterprises.

A curved design also gave the unit extra impact contributing to forecast busting sales of more than 300,000 cases of product in an eight week period.

The entry has been nominated for category four (snack products and soft drinks) in the awards where Bezier and Coca-Cola Enterprises are also nominated for their Legsey's Locker unit.

Legsey's Locker's design featured opening cardboard lockers which revealed card football shirts tied in with a promotional campaign to win premiership league football shirts.

Practicality and shop-ability were also considered in the unit's design, which allowed products to be merchandised and shopped from both sides.

It appeared in top end grocery stores throughout spring 2004.

In addition to the soft drinks section Bezier also hopes for success in category six (home and garden), where their permanent Cuprinol interior wood care range display has been nominated.

The display was designed to demystify the DIY sector, which is traditionally a category customers find difficult to shop, said Bezier.

It includes woodchips with product applied, use of colour to separate categories of product, customer flow charts to aid buying decision and a leaflet dispenser.

The campaign appears in Focus and independent DIY outlets.

Forecasts of Cuprinol's wood care range trebled following the unit's launch at the DIY show earlier this year.

Richard Courtney, managing director at Bezier's Bristol site, said: "We are delighted to have three nominations for such prestigious industry awards.

This not only reflects the high impact and quality design of our campaigns but also shows they can stand up to the rigorous effectiveness and compliance requirements nominees for these awards need to pass.".
